ICON for observationalists

ICON for observationalists, Institute for Geophysics and Meteorology, 2025

Myself and José Vicencio ran an course for members of the AC3 community called ‘ICON for observationalists’. This course introduced numercial modelling and HPC concepts to scientists who wanted to improve their understanding of what their modeller colleagues get up to, or were planning to run some models for themselves for their own research. Topics covered included:

  • Installation of ICON
  • Installation of external packages eg pamtra-insitu
  • Generating model grids, external parameters, initial conditions
  • Running a simulation at different resolutions
  • Running a simulation with pamtra-insitu
